I logged into your site and saw you are using outdated version of PHP on your site as shown in the attached screenshot so please update it to the latest version by contacting your web host.
Also, this can be due to plugin conflict on your site so please try temporary deactivating all plugins except Unyson plugin and WpBakery page builder plugins and see whether everything works fine and then enable the plugins one by one to see which plugin is conflicting if any.
